Connect Fitbit with Mywellness App

I had tried to connect mine with the mywellness app and it wouldn't connect. a pop up kept appearing and disappearing.

I logged on to fitbit, went into settings then into applications and I noticed that mywellbeing was authorised. I clicked revoke permission for mywellnesss then logged on to mywellness page and connected fitbit and it worked.

 

I hope this helps. I have a fitbit surge.

1. Login to your account on www.mywellness.com
2. Hover over your profile picture. When the drop-down menu appears click “settings”
3. Click “Linked accounts” on the left and then click “Connect” by the Fitbit logo

4. Login to your Fitbit account (new window should open)
